Thanks to near-perfect timing, the Fall Fling always provides a great opportunity to learn to tie flies specifically for fishing Georgia's great Delayed Harvest waters. Thus, the 2011 Fall Fling program will again include the popular "Tying Flies for Delayed Harvest"workshop! This workshop, which is designed for tyers who already know the basics of tying, will teach you how to tie a variety of specific patterns that have proven to be great producers on DH rivers and streams in Georgia, North Carolina, and elsewhere. We'll start promptly at 10:15 a.m. and go until around noon (or whenever we get the lunch call!). All materials will be provided. As for tools, bring your own or borrow mine -- just let me know if you need to borrow a vise and tools so I'll know what to bring. The class will begin with a very quick review of basic tying techniques and then move on to the tying itself. The patterns that we tie will include a variety of great DH patterns -- maybe even a surprise or two! There's no charge for this workshop, though I will put out the collection jar in case you might be able to help cover the cost of printed matter and tying materials. Class size is limited to 12 by the available space at our tables. Please sign up on this thread to reserve a space and so I'll know what to prepare in the way of tying materials and printed instructions. And remember to bring an empty fly box. By the time we're done, you'll be well on your way to filling it up! |
